Why interruptions struck Spicewood homes and businesses
Outages here have patterns. Summer season storms can drive tree limbs into above solution declines, particularly along hill country drives. Heavy irrigation cycles put additional tons on exterior GFCI circuits and pump wiring. In lakeside homes, deterioration and dampness sneak into enclosures. On the commercial side, clustered roof cooling and heating systems kick on at the same time and generate a worthless inrush that can torture limited breakers. I have actually mapped a loads mystery blackouts back to a solitary loosened neutral lug in a primary panel. The symptoms looked arbitrary lights lowering, equipment rebooting, motors running hot but the root cause was a connection you can shake with two fingers.
A regional electrician in Spicewood discovers these patterns similarly a good chef periods by taste. You begin with the common offenders and verify with a meter and thermal electronic camera, not uncertainty. The most important device is not the drill, it is a process of elimination that protects against switching parts till something works. Parts exchanging wastes time and your money.
When it is an emergency and what to do first
Not every power issue asks for an emergency situation electrician in Spicewood. That claimed, specific indications suggest you ought to quit and obtain help now. A burning smell from a panel or outlet, duplicated tripping of a main breaker, arcing sounds, or heat you can feel on a cover plate all indicate a hazardous problem. Water intrusion into a panel or a conduit that has been crushed in a renovation are also red flags.
Here is a short, practical checklist to maintain the circumstance before your electrician gets here:
- If you smell shedding insulation or see smoke, shut down the major breaker and call promptly. Do not open the panel if it is hot.
- Unplug or power down delicate electronic devices to secure them from more surges.
- If a single breaker journeys, reset it when. If it journeys again, leave it off and note what went dead.
- Keep the area dry and clear. If water is entailed, do not touch panels or outlets.
- Take fast images of the panel, influenced electrical outlets, and any kind of recent job, then share them in advance of the visit.
Those small steps shorten diagnostics. A Spicewood electrician that arrives with pictures and a quick history can bring the ideal gear and parts on the initial trip.
Service calls that spend for themselves
There are repair services and there are investments. Exchanging a fallen short GFCI by the pool is a repair service. Updating a panel that runs warm every July, moving an overloaded cooking area circuit onto its own breaker, and adding whole home surge defense are financial investments that avoid plunging failures. I have seen one microwave brief eliminate a refrigerator major board, 2 smart buttons, and a garage opener in a house without rise security. The substitute boards alone were close to the rate of an entire home gadget ranked at 50 kiloamps.
On the business side, a little store near Freeway 71 fought nuisance trips each Saturday. The issue was not the espresso machine everybody criticized. It was a clustering of receptacles fed with a collection of betrayed links in a 20 year old wall. The repair included pigtailing to protect screw terminations, rearranging tons to a new dedicated circuit, and labeling the panel in plain language. Their weekend thrill returned, and the cost was less than a solitary lost Saturday.
Residential priorities, from panel to porch
A domestic electrician in Spicewood invests a great deal of time on three areas. Service equipment, cooking areas, and outside spaces.
Panels and service tools should have attention every five to 7 years. Screws loosen under thermal cycling. Aluminum SER conductors at lugs can creep. If you see surface area corrosion, hear humming, or notification spaces in breakers, obtain it checked. Lots of homes developed prior to 2005 were not developed for present lots. Include a 240 volt EV charger, a hot tub, and a set of heatpump condensers, and your 150 amp solution starts to really feel little. Panel upgrades to 200 amps, or service upgrades if the drop and meter need it, can be tidy 1 or 2 day work with the appropriate coordination.
Kitchens concentrate load in a small impact. 2 small appliance branch circuits on GFCI defense are the beginning line, not the coating. High need devices like induction cooktops, double stoves, and constructed in coffee machines each should have committed circuits. Smart illumination adds another layer. Not every smart dimmer plays well with reduced voltage LED vehicle drivers. If your under cabinet lights flicker at reduced degrees, the dimmer, the driver, or both might be mismatched. A local electrician can match compatible elements and remove the guesswork.
Outdoor living is Spicewood at its finest. With that said comes weather, UV, and water. Appropriate in use covers, noted for damp places, make a distinction. So does rust resistant hardware on dock circuits and GFCI security with self testing tools. Landscape lighting transforms a residential or commercial property in the evening, yet a tangle of vampire faucets and undersized cable guarantees dim runs and early failures. A neat reduced voltage system with a listed transformer and appropriately sized conductors brings regular voltage from the very first fixture to the last.

EV battery chargers, generators, and the rising trend of home power
Requests for Degree 2 EV chargers have risen. The work varies from a cool run in an ended up garage to a 75 foot trench to a removed carport. Lots calculations are crucial. A one size fits all 50 amp circuit can overload smaller services during night optimals when ovens and a/c currently run. Lots administration tools aid, or you can right size the breaker and count on the onboard charger to sip as opposed to gulp. I such as to label these circuits clearly, consist of a neighborhood separate if the manufacturer requires it, and support the cable so it does not drag throughout a floor.
Home standby generators are additionally locating a location. The pleasant spot for numerous homes is a 12 to 22 kilowatt gas device with an automated transfer button. The selection is not only regarding dimension, it has to do with deciding what really needs backup. Refrigeration, a couple of lighting circuits, internet, well pump if suitable, and a/c for a single zone frequently cover the basics. Bigger is not constantly essential. Putting the generator properly to regard clearance from openings and exhaust courses is just as crucial as electrical wiring it.

Real world photos from the field
A family near Pace Bend added a workshop on a piece with a small apartment above. The initial strategy required a straightforward subpanel off the main residence. A load check revealed that, with the shop devices and a miniature split, the existing 150 amp service would remain on the side during warm front. We upgraded to a 200 amp service, added a 100 amp feeder to the store with a four cord run, and separated neutrals and premises in the subpanel. The proprietor appreciated that the lights stayed bright when the table saw kicked on, and a lot more notably, that the system was risk-free and code compliant.
A tasting space off Bee Creek Roadway fought with dim patio area lights and tripping GFCIs whenever it rained. The GFCIs were great. The real issue was water collecting inside old bell boxes mounted degree rather than pitched. We reworked splices inside being used covers, used provided damp location adapters, and pitched packages somewhat so rain would certainly not sit. Ever since, not a solitary climate trip.
A lakefront home had inconsistent Wi Fi and frequent resets of smart buttons. It ended up that a shared neutral multi wire branch circuit was feeding two legs without a take care of connection on the breakers. When one circuit was off and the other on, the common neutral carried complete tons without appropriate overcurrent security. We installed a double post breaker with an usual journey and tidied up the splices. The home owner just discovered that the lights stopped misbehaving. The covert win was a more secure system.
Maintenance that most individuals skip
The finest time to service electrical systems is when nothing is damaged. Once a year, press examination switches on GFCIs and AFCI breakers. If they do not journey, replace them. Vacuum cleaner dirt from panel insides without touching online components and evaluate for corrosion. Seek electrical outlets that feel loose, specifically where hoover and devices connect in and out. Replace used receptacles before arcing puts on the contact tension down further.
For services, consider thermal imaging yearly. Loosened discontinuations reveal themselves as warm places under lots long previously failing. In one small kitchen area we caught a 30 degree Fahrenheit temperature level increase on a primary lug. The repair took fifteen mins. The prevented failure would have knocked the dining establishment offline on a Friday night.
